Description
Exceptional and unusual vanity mirror with carved giltwood Federal eagle-form post and paw feet, with tilt-adjustable mirror over a single dovetailed drawer. C. Late 18th-Early 19th century. Dimensions: H 25" x W 14" x D 11" Condition: In need of some restoration; gilt ribbon applique detached, with breaks and losses; stress cracks and separation to bottom panels and back of mirror; splits, losses, and repairs to veneer; chips and losses to gilding and feet. Feet previously repaired. Missing key.
